This Father’s Day, you might want to get Dad something larger to show off his photographic skills. Smartparts’ SP15MW Digital Picture Frame has a 15-inch screen with a 24-bit, 1024 x 768 resolution and an automatic, variable speed. Smartparts claims that the frame is compatible with all memory cards, and can hold up to 256 MB of built-in flash. It features hidden speakers, a remote control, and OptiPix Pro software that automatically rotates vertical images if your camera contains an orientation sensor. Almost every camera company has a least one digital camera with enough basics to make it affordable. Taiwan’s DXG has joined those ranks with their model DXG-711. The digital camera features 7.1 mp, a 2.5-inch display, a 3x optical zoom, a 10 second self-timer, and can hold 32 MB of memory. The company has tossed in a minimal amount of audio and video recording capability and combined it into a case that is less than an inch thick. The DXG carries the affordable price tag of $149.99 and runs on 2 AA batteries.

Canon has come up with two new compact photo printers to go along with their SELPHY line. Both feature direct printing from most major memory cards, increased layout selections, auto red-eye correction, support for IrDA, and Canon claims that their prints will last up to 100 years. The CP740 has a 2-inch LCD, while the CP750’s has one of 2.4-inches. The CP750 also has image trimming capability, increased color functionality, and high speed IrSimple infra-red communication. Don’t ask us to explain it, but apparently people love watching cheese mature. Cheddarvision made its debut in December, and has had more than 1.2 million hits. What is the big deal? A 23-kilogram (~50 lbs.) slab of the dairy product is sitting in a dark storage barn in Westcombe, London, aging as a webcam keeps track of the event. It gets adjusted once a week to keep it’s shape. It also has its own MySpace with almost 860 “friends” and a time lapse of its first 3 months on YouTube.
“People from all over the world are e-mailing us about the cheese. Somebody has written lots of songs about it. It has been invited to a wedding. We’ve had post cards sent to it,” said its owner Tom Calvar.

With Yodio (created out of the terms “you” and “audio,”) you record an MP3 audio tag line on your phone, call the website and post it, add images and captions, and send it to unsuspecting folks’ e-mail addys or blogs. If you just want to use the beta service to wish your parental unit a happy Mother’s Day in a 2 minutes or less e-card, Yodio is free, but if you want to create a mini-commercial or tour you set a price, and Yodio will pay you royalties.
The only problem here is that you can only use the tool on their site and must link to it to see your work of art. To get you started, the site has a practice run and is now offering a $10.00 reward if you can get five people to view your creation.

These diminutive guys are just too cute to be only a concept. Designed by Eric Zhang, the Bubble head Web Cam comes with its own ladder to attach it to a nearby shelf or monitor top. It has a flexible copper skeleton and skin of thermoplastic polyurethane so you can play with it between viewings. When it is idle, it displays a LED clock so you know when it is time to muss up your hair, contact your mum, and beg for a little extra stipend this month.
